School Safety a Priority in Lansing
According to the Lansing State Journal Lansing Mayor Virg Bernero and Police Chief Mke Yankowski today announced a program that puts adult volunteers in and around Lansing High Schools to try to stop fights and other confrontations. Last year a shooting outside of Sexton High school injured 2 students.
